繁体   English   中英

如何在u-boot中确定Linux内核映像名称?

[英]How to determine Linux kernel image name in u-boot?

我目前正在使用fat命令将内核映像uImage加载到专用的mmc分区中。 它通过提供内核名称来加载内核时按预期工作:

fatload mmc 0:1 ${loadaddr} uimage-1.bin

我想使用相同的引导加载程序来支持该设备的多个变体。 它意味着不同的内核名称。

因此,可以使用分区中找到的第一个内核(* .bin扩展名)而不是使用硬编码值吗?

选择内核的通常方法是通过提供名为boot.scr或boot.scr.uimg的脚本。 如果使用CONFIG_DISTRO_DEFAULTS = y编译U-Boot,它将自动执行脚本。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M